Conventional insurance markets are one-year indemnity contracts designed to transfer specific jeopardy risks. Typical characteristics of an art strategy are:
►Multi-year, multi-line coverage
►Coverage trim to particular need of insured
►Provides coverage not generally available in the marketplace
►Risk keeping by insured
There is a multifarious trade-off between hazard retention, complexness and cost among the assorted different art strategies. Not surprisingly, the programs with the least risk, complexness and disbursal generally supply the least benefit. As more than hazard is retained, the greater and greater benefits can be obtained. ►Risk Buying Groups (RP's)
Risk Buying Groups were created by the Liability Hazard Retention Act of 1986. The intent of the enactment was to interrupt through the countless of state insurance ordinance in the hopes of making it easier for groupings to purchase liability insurance. The enactment allows groupings of people compound to purchase liability insurance while prohibiting states (regulators) or insurance companies from discriminating against them.
►Self-Insured Retention Plans (SIRS)
The primary difference between a deductible and a self-insured keeping is that a deductible amount counts against the sum bounds of the policy, reducing entire coverage, whereas a self-insured retention programme supplies bounds of coverage in extra of the self-insured retention so that the amount collectible under the policy is not reduced by the amount of the retention.

►Self-Insured Groups & Pools (SIG's)
While the conception differs slightly from state to state, SIGs work similarly in the nearly 40 states in which they are legal. A grouping of employers word form a non-profit-making corporation or trust and engage a professional to manage it. This new physical thing then purchases the insurance, meaning the SIG members essentially "own" their ain workers' comp company.
The grouping pools the money it otherwise would pay an insurer, earning investing income on finances held in reserve. If a SIG programme cuts down on workplace injuries and claim costs, the surplus, or "dividend," from insurance premiums is returned to members.
Of course, if a company or the grouping as a whole have ruinous losses, members pay the difference, up to a limit. Above that point, the grouping purchases extra insurance to offset a single large loss or a combination of losses.
►Captives (See Prisoner Services)
A prisoner insurance company is an insurance company that is owned and controlled by its insureds. According to Prisoner Insurance Companies Association (CICA), the first prisoner ever formed was in the late 1800s, and was designed to compose more than cost effectual fire insurance policies for New England fabric makers that were hit hard by increasing market rates.
Captives gained popularity in the 1980s as a consequence of the United States liability crisis, particularly in the medical arena.
As prisoners have got continued to turn over time, employers are considering employee benefits as a new or expanded coverage. The more than than recent hard market and changing economic system is expected to spur even more and rapid industry growing yet this year.
Single Parent (Pure) Captive: A single parent prisoner is owned and controlled by one owner, typically the parent organization, and is formed as a subordinate company. The prisoner subordinate subvents policies for the parent, and solely bears the hazards of the parent.
►Group Captive: A grouping prisoner is owned and controlled by multiple insureds. They may or may not be related physical things or a portion of a homogeneous grouping like industry or trade groups. Typically, companies of similar size pool their hazards in an industry prisoner with custom-made insurance plans. Similarly, companies of similar size in different industries can also constitute grouping prisoners to enjoy the benefits of a prisoner model. More recently, associations have got been forming association prisoner insurance companies to offer confined services as portion of their rank benefits.
►Agency Captive: Agency prisoners are companies typically owned by groupings of brokers or other insurance intermediaries and are typically structured like rent-a-captives.
►Risk Retention Groups
Risk Retention Groups were also created by the Liability Hazard Retention Act of 1986, which supplies for streamlined regulation. A RRG is an insurance company in every respect but have one very of import regulating distinction. Every RRG takes a single state in which to be domiciled and regulated. The enactment supplies that the RRG is then eligible to make business in all states.
